According to the public record, 24, Brookleigh, Street is a mid-century house with 947 ft2 of internal area and sits on a 375 m2 plot.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 24, Brookleigh, Street is £311,656 and the estimated rental value is £1,195 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 24, Brookleigh, Street is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£327,239 and a rental value of £1,255 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£289,840 and a rental value of £1,111 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of 24 Brookleigh Street has decreased by an estimated £3,897 (1.3%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£42 per month (3.5%), giving an expected gross yield of 4.6%.

24, Brookleigh, Street has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of C.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 14 Dec 2022.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
